
Origin, Meaning, And History Of Calliope
Calliope derives from the Latin form of the Greek terms ‘kallos’ (beautiful) and ‘ops’ (voice), which means Kalliope or ‘beautiful-voiced.’ According to Greek mythology, Kalliope was the eldest, strongest, and wisest of the nine muses of poetry. She was known as the sister goddess of dance, music, and song and the patron of epic poetry. The famous Greek poet Homer credited her as the inspiration for the classics like Iliad and the Odyssey. There is also a mention of her in the renowned Italian narrative poem by Dante Alighieri called Divine Comedy. Besides, the Roman epic poet Virgil invokes her in the eponymous epic ‘Aeneid.’
The most common depiction of Calliope is of her writing on a tablet and carrying a book or a paper roll. However, as a muse, she wears a golden crown, and her children accompany her. Linus of Thrace, a master of eloquent speech, and Orpheus, a legendary bard, musician, and prophet, were the two famous sons of Calliope in Greek mythology. Some spelling variants are Caliope, Kaliope, Kalliope, Kallyope, and Kalliopi.
In fiction, Calliope is a character from the flagship video game series for PlayStation called ‘God of War.’ Calliope was considered an anomaly in Sparta for her innocent and naive character, and she held high regard for Kratos and loved him sincerely. Additionally, Calliope is a fictional character from the webcomic series by Andrew Hussie titled Homestuck. Calliope is the twin sibling of Caliborn, both of whom share the same body.
Calliope is a recurring character from the American TV series ‘Supernatural’ created by Eric Kripke. The actress Hannah Levien plays the role based on the Greek Goddess with a twist. Calliope Junior is one of the characters from the American satirical animated series ‘The Simpsons.’ Finally, Calliope Torres is a character from the acclaimed TV series ‘Grey’s Anatomy.’ Played by Sara Ramirez, the character is the love interest and future wife of George O’Malley.

Famous People With The Name Calliope
- Calliope “Callie” ThorneAmerican actress known for her TV role in Necessary Roughness
- Calliope TsoupakiGreek pianist and composer also known for being the composer laureate of Netherland
- Calliope SpanouGreek academician and former ombudsman from 2011 to 2015
- Kalliopi OuzouniRetired Greek shot-putter and Olympian
- Kalliopi StratakisFormer soccer player of the Greek national women team
Calliope On The Popularity Chart
As per the data provided by the Social Security Administration, Calliope has managed to put in an incredible performance in the last one and a half decade. Have a look at the chart to learn more about its popularity over the years.
Popularity Over Time
Looking at the data, we can observe that the name Calliope has risen tremendously after 2010. As of 2021, an average of 492 babies per million shared this moniker.
Source: Social Security AdministrationRank Over Time
From its lowest ever ranking in 1996, it has managed to pick up pace at a blistering rate. As of 2021, it lies on the 603rd position on the ranking chart.
